The Vancouver Police Department unveiled a suite of new public safety technology tools this month to improve police response capabilities [1].

These tools represent a significant shift in how the department monitors city streets and manages emergencies. By integrating artificial intelligence and aerial surveillance, the VPD aims to increase the speed and accuracy of its interventions in a growing urban environment [2].

The new equipment includes license-plate-recognition cameras and AI-based systems designed to identify vehicles and suspects more efficiently [2]. These systems allow officers to track specific vehicles across the city in real time, a capability that the department said will boost overall policing effectiveness [3].

As part of the aerial expansion, the department deployed six Skydio X10 drones [3]. These drones provide high-resolution imagery and situational awareness during critical incidents, reducing the need to send officers into potentially dangerous areas without prior intelligence [3].

The VPD said that the implementation of these tools is intended to improve public safety in Vancouver, British Columbia [1]. The integration of these technologies follows a trend of increasing digitalization within Canadian law enforcement agencies seeking to optimize limited resources [4].

Officials said the technology will be used to coordinate responses during active crimes and search-and-rescue operations [2]. The department said that the tools are aimed at enhancing the safety of both the public and the officers on the street [1].
